How much do waste management drivers j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 20, 2026, the average yearly pay for waste management drivers in Bothell, WA is $62,178.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$53,700.00 and $64,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Waste Management Drivers vs Recycling Truck Drivers?

AspectWaste Management DriversRecycling Truck Drivers
CredentialsCommercial Driver's License (CDL)Commercial Driver's License (CDL)
Work EnvironmentResidential, commercial waste collectionRecycling collection, often same routes as waste drivers
Industry UsageWaste management companies, municipalitiesRecycling facilities, waste management companies
Job FocusCollecting and transporting wasteCollecting and transporting recyclable materials

Waste Management Drivers and Recycling Truck Drivers both require a CDL and operate large trucks. Waste Management Drivers focus on waste collection, while Recycling Truck Drivers specialize in recyclable materials. Both roles are essential in waste and recycling industries, often sharing routes and work environments.

Is driving for waste management worth it?

Driving for waste management involves operating large trucks, often requiring a commercial driver's license (CDL), and working in outdoor environments with physical demands. The job offers steady employment, benefits, and the opportunity to work in a vital industry focused on public health and environmental safety.

Here's more of what you'll do: 

  • Inspect, diagnose and repair electrical, hydraulic, suspension, brake and air systems on a wide range of vehicles and equipment. 
  • Estimates time and material costs on vehicle repairs and new parts. 
  • Perform your work within our Standard Labor Repair Times (SRTs). 
  • Respond to service calls for emergency breakdowns. 
  • Safety checks on vehicles - the safety of every single employee and the people in our communities is our number one priority 
  • Complete required paperwork, documenting parts usage, and accounting for repair times. 
  • Assisting senior Mechanics in the completion of project work. 
  • Reviews, completes, or assigns repairs identified on Driver Vehicle Inspection Reports. 
  • Maintains a clean, safe work area in compliance with Corporate / OSHA Standards and perform all work in accordance with established safety procedures.

ABOUT WM

WM (WM.com) is North America's leading provider of comprehensive environmental solutions. Previously known as Waste Management and based in Houston, Texas, WM is driven by commitments to put people first and achieve success with integrity. The company, through its subsidiaries, provides collection, recycling and disposal services to millions of residential, commercial, industrial, medical and municipal customers throughout the U.S. and Canada. With innovative infrastructure and capabilities in recycling, organics and renewable energy, WM provides environmental solutions to and collaborates with its customers in helping them pursue their sustainability goals. WM has the largest disposal network and collection fleet in North America, is the largest recycler of postconsumer materials and is a leader in beneficial use of landfill gas, with a growing network of renewable natural gas plants and the most landfill gastoelectricity plants in North America. WM's fleet includes more than 12,000 natural gas trucks - the largest heavyduty natural gas truck fleet in the industry in North America. Healthcare Solutions provides collection and disposal services of regulated medical waste, as well as secure information destruction services, in the U.S., Canada and Western Europe.
